The Role & Responsibilities:

As Regional Manager across Sydney, you will lead, drive, develop and inspire your team to achieve overall success.

You will be the first point of contact and will be expected to manage your team across all aspects of Store operations.

As Regional Manager, you will also be responsible, however not limited to the following duties & responsibilities:

  • Ensuring efficient operation of stores to achieve optimal results in sales targets, KPI's, store presentation, visual merchandising, stock levels, wage control and shrinkage.
  • Motivating your Store Manager's to achieve optimal results in KPI's & added value targets across stores.
  • Closely monitoring store sales to achieve daily, weekly, monthly, and yearly targets acknowledging outstanding results and identify any areas of missed opportunity.
  • Effectively manage wage costs to weekly wage targets, company rostering standards and following the GRIA guidelines
  • Coach and mentor Store Managers to maintain high team morale and encourage the development of their store teams by ensuring training and succession plans are in place.
  • Ensure efficient OH&S management and adhere to state and national OH&S legislation.
